NetBird
NetBird is an Open-Source Zero Trust Networking platform that allows you to create secure private networks for your organization or home. We designed NetBird to be simple and fast, requiring near-zero configuration effort and leaving behind the hassle of opening ports, complex firewall rules, VPN gateways, etc.

APIs 39
Each API is captured as its own OpenAPI definition — every operation, parameter, and response. This is the single most useful machine-readable description of what an API does, and it's what lets us score, lint, mock, and generate against it without asking the provider for anything.
Individual APIs this provider publishes, each with its own machine-readable definition.
NetBird Accounts API
View information about the accounts.
NetBird AWS Marketplace API
Manage AWS Marketplace subscriptions.
NetBird Checkout API
Manage checkout sessions for plan subscriptions.
NetBird DNS API
Interact with and view information about DNS configuration.
NetBird DNS Zones API
Interact with and view information about custom DNS zones.
NetBird EDR Falcon Integrations API
Manage CrowdStrike Falcon EDR integrations.
NetBird EDR FleetDM Integrations API
Manage FleetDM EDR integrations.
NetBird EDR Huntress Integrations API
Manage Huntress EDR integrations.
NetBird EDR Intune Integrations API
Manage Microsoft Intune EDR integrations.
NetBird EDR Peers API
Manage EDR compliance bypass for peers.
NetBird EDR SentinelOne Integrations API
Manage SentinelOne EDR integrations.
NetBird Event Streaming Integrations API
Manage event streaming integrations.
NetBird Events API
View information about the account and network events.
NetBird Geo Locations API
The Geo Locations API from NetBird — 2 operation(s) for geo locations.
NetBird Groups API
Interact with and view information about groups.
NetBird Identity Providers API
Interact with and view information about identity providers.
NetBird IDP Azure Integrations API
Manage Azure AD identity provider integrations for user and group sync.
NetBird IDP Google Integrations API
Manage Google Workspace identity provider integrations for user and group sync.
NetBird IDP Okta SCIM Integrations API
Manage Okta SCIM identity provider integrations for user and group sync.
NetBird IDP SCIM Integrations API
Manage generic SCIM identity provider integrations for user and group sync.
NetBird Ingress Ports API
Interact with and view information about the ingress peers and ports.
NetBird Instance API
Instance setup and status endpoints for initial configuration.
NetBird Invoice API
Manage and retrieve account invoices.
NetBird Jobs API
Interact with and view information about remote jobs.
NetBird MSP API
MSP portal for Tenant management.
NetBird Networks API
The Networks API from NetBird — 7 operation(s) for networks.
NetBird Notifications API
Manage notification channels for account event alerts.
NetBird Peers API
Interact with and view information about peers.
NetBird Plans API
Retrieve available plans and products.
NetBird Policies API
Interact with and view information about policies.
NetBird Portal API
Access customer portal for subscription management.
NetBird Posture Checks API
Interact with and view information about posture checks.
NetBird Routes API
Interact with and view information about routes.
NetBird Services API
Interact with and view information about reverse proxy services.
NetBird Setup Keys API
Interact with and view information about setup keys.
NetBird Subscription API
Manage and view information about account subscriptions.
NetBird Tokens API
Interact with and view information about tokens.
NetBird Usage API
Retrieve current usage statistics for the account.
NetBird Users API
Interact with and view information about users.
